In desktop, users can fine tune their watchlist by showing / hiding minor
edits, bots, etc.
EXPECTED
The mobile watchlist follows the same preferences. Desktop and mobile
watchlists contain the same items.
ACTUALLY
When the same users use the mobile watchlist, their preferences are ignored.
This is problematic per se, but it is even more problematic in mobile because
the limitations of the UI make excessive results more evident.
For instance, I only hide edits made by bots in order to focus on reviewing in
changes made by humans. In mobile I do see the edits done by bots, cluttering
my list and forcing me to scroll through items I don't care about. Sometimes a
bot goes through dozes of pages I'm watching, and the edits made by bots will
fill most of the mobile watchlist, which has a limited length, not allowing me
to see relevant changes made just a few hours ago.
NOTE
The UI for changing the watchlist preferences available in mobile is out of
scope in this report. It is fine to have them only in desktop, as long as they
are followed in mobile as well.
